Taking place inside a large domed building, the stadium is thematically set on a meteor in space, The round stadium is surrounded by 4 large towers containing spectators, and the area around the battle field resembles space rock. The entire inner surface of the dome is made of television sets the broadcast an image of outer space, with many shooting stars.

The first round is simply a rematch with all the Colosseum Leaders, culminating in a battle with the Pokétopia Master Mysterial. After you win, the Colosseum hosts Master Battles, a series of sets of trainers all using highly advanced combos and techniques. Once one set of trainers is defeated, another set is unlocked for you to challenge. There are 8 sets of 4 trainers, increasing in difficulty as it goes on, with some trainers getting legnedary Pokémon. Any unlocked set can be re-challenged at any time.

Some of the Colosseum Masters (Namely Joe, Sashay, Kruger & Pokétopia Master Mysterial, each apearing twice) appear as the final trainer in each of the 8 sets.
